New Zealand's Share Satisfaction to Ship 'Kama' Toy Globally

AUCKLAND, New Zealand — New Zealand-based pleasure product company Share Satisfaction has announced their adult toy Kama will be released to retailers globally starting May 3 through NZ distributor Wholesale Solutions.

Launched in October 2020, Share Satisfaction is New Zealand’s first adult toy brand. Kama, a hands-free dual stimulation toy, is one of 150 products in the range and is the only product currently sold exclusively through online retailer AdultToyMegastore (ATMS).

According to the company, Kama became the retailer’s third best-selling sex toy for 2020 within two months of launch and has received numerous five-star reviews.

Wholesale Solutions Business and Product Development Manager Taslim Parsons said Kama “is already making waves in New Zealand and Australia.”

“Based on the sales and reviews, I think it will become the biggest toy of 2021 in New Zealand and Australia,” she added. “It certainly has the potential to take the market by storm globally to become an internationally bestselling product.”

“We sent ATMS samples to try before we released Kama and they loved it so much they pre-purchased a large quantity and negotiated exclusivity,” Parsons continued. “It quickly became one of their bestsellers and a topic of conversation. People have heard about it and it has opened up conversions about female pleasure and self-love — exploring and enjoying your own body and what it can do.”

Parson said the exclusivity period is coming to an end and “since there has been so much demand from our other retail customers for Kama, we’re delighted to be able to offer them the entire Share Satisfaction range.”

“We worked on the range for almost two years,” said Parsons. “It has been a real labour of love. We worked with some of the best manufacturers in the world to bring the range to life and considered every aspect, from when the person receives the product and opens the box, right through to how it’s stored. We wanted the photography and videos to resemble a perfume brand and make them objects of desire.”
